First Fridays at the Modern: Cocktails. Music. Art. Dining.
The first Friday of each month, the Fort Worth Star-Telegram, the Modern Art Museum of Fort Worth, and Cafe Modern team up to bring guests live music and fun cocktails from 5 to 8 pm. Enjoy diverse live performances, a special featured cocktail, and the opportunity to dine in Cafe Modern by night. A docent-led, 20-minute spotlight tour of the galleries is available at 6:30 pm. The tour is free for Modern members and Star-Telegram Press Pass Holders. Make your reservations now for dinner, served from 6:30 to 8:30 pm. Enjoy Cafe Modern favorites and featured specials created by Executive Chef Dena Peterson. Menus are available online at www.themodern.org/cafemodern.html. For reservations, call 817.840.2174.
